Samoa: Earthquake and tsunami Emergency appeal n°MDRWS001- Operations update n° 8

Attachments

GLIDE n° TS-2009-000209-ASM and TS-2009-000210-WSM

TWELVE MONTH CONSOLIDATED REPORT COVERING October 2009 through September 2010

Appeal target (current): CHF 2,469,064 (USD 2.45 million or EUR 1.63 million): with this Ops Update, the

Appeal coverage: With 106% contributions received to date, the appeal is fully covered and additional support is not required; <click here to go directly to the updated donor response report, or here to link to contact details >

Appeal history:

- A Revised Emergency Appeal was launched on 26 October seeking CHF 2,469,064 (USD 2.45 million and EUR 1.63 million) to assist 5,000 people for 18 months.

- A Preliminary Emergency Appeal was launched on 6 October 2009 seeking CHF 2,888,262 (USD 2.8 million or EUR 1.9 million) in cash, kind, or services to support SRCS to assist 15,000 beneficiaries (3,000 families) for 18 months.

- On 30 September 2009, CHF 325,134 (USD 313,134 or EUR 215,406) was allocated from the International Federation's Disaster Relief Emergency Fund (DREF) to support this operation.
